Over the years of playing both acoustic and electric guitars I have acquired, as will have most players, a wide range of devices and gadgets to enhance the various aspects of playing, create new sounds and basically to have fun. One of the most use gadgets has been my range of capos and this Gear's model reviewed within, is perhaps my favourite of the lot.

I have never really used a capo until about 2 years into my playing and this is the third capo in my collection. Each tends to be used on my various different guitars but I have found myself using this on a wider range of guitars than some of my other capo's. Why? For sheer quality.

First things first, this Capo like most models will fit all types of guitar as it has an impressive adjustable strap meaning it can be tied around the neck of any guitar and fit comfortably. One huge selling point here is the fact that because the Capo is so well made, so sturdy and so reliable you can trust it on any guitar whether it be acoustic or electric.

Indeed it is this sturdiness and reliability that makes the device such a joy to use. I have had capos in the past that have slipped, taken ages to tie and felt very slack but that's not the case here. The whole tying and attachment process is so simple and feels so safe you never need have the worry of a capo flying off or sliding mid-gig or during a practice sessions. It's so well crafted this simply will not happen.

As well as being secure the firm design means that the capo does exactly what it should and provide the right pressure on the strings in a balanced, even and firm way to produce the sounds you desire. In terms of consistency and achievement of that perfect sound I seek this hits all the boxes.

As well as catering for the fact that this costs a mere £13.99 in most places and you have a bargain piece of quality gear that you can rely upon to provide you with the best sound and quality in any environment on any guitar.

Highly recommended.
